How much do research development j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for research development in Phoenix, AZ is $101,072.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$77,000.00 and $115,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What do research development professionals do?

Research development professionals support the planning, coordination, and management of research projects, often helping secure funding, develop proposals, and facilitate collaboration among researchers. They may also assist with grant writing, compliance, and project reporting, requiring strong organizational and communication skills. Their work typically occurs in academic, government, or industry research settings.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in research development?

To excel in Research Development, a strong background in scientific research, project management, and grant writing is typically required, often supported by an advanced degree in a relevant field. Familiarity with research administration software, funding databases, and compliance systems such as IRB protocols is highly beneficial. Exceptional communication, problem-solving, and cross-functional collaboration skills help professionals effectively manage complex projects and secure funding. These abilities are essential to drive innovation, streamline research processes, and support institutional or organizational growth.

What are the typical responsibilities of a research development professional?

Research Development professionals are primarily responsible for identifying funding opportunities, assisting with proposal preparation, and supporting strategic research initiatives. They often work closely with researchers, faculty, or scientists to develop competitive grant applications, ensure compliance with guidelines, and facilitate interdisciplinary collaborations. The role may also involve coordinating workshops or trainings, managing research portfolios, and tracking emerging trends in funding. Working in teams and liaising with administrative departments is common, fostering a collaborative and dynamic work environment that supports both individual and institutional research goals.

What is research development?

A Research Development job focuses on identifying funding opportunities, developing research proposals, and fostering collaborations to support research initiatives. Professionals in this role assist researchers in securing grants, managing research projects, and aligning proposals with funding agency priorities. They often work in universities, research institutions, or corporate R&D departments to facilitate innovation and strategic growth. Strong communication, project management, and analytical skills are essential for success in this field.
